What HFH offers?
- Hourly pay rates range between £14 – 17.93 p/hr*.
- Typically, our client base requires ongoing care, 24 hours a day, and benefit from the continuity of a small core team of regular care staff.
- Our specialist carers work with one client per shift and do not travel between multiple homes. The average shift is duration 12hrs.
- Where possible we will offer you work to meet your availability and as a guide, the average carer works three shifts (36hrs) per week for us and earns £500 - 555 p/wk*.
- The regular working patterns that our clients require mean this three day a week work pattern equates to an average annual income of between £26,200 - £28,950*.
- We employ all staff directly and manage all aspects of your pay via PAYE, rather than Limited Company or Self-employed status. This removes the need for you employ third party companies or calculate your own tax. PAYE also protects you from breaching IR35 tax regulations.
*Please note: This dependant of their shift pattern (days/nights/weekends) and these rates shown are inclusive of holiday pay which is accumulated per hour worked.
